29 struct ntb_transport_qp;
30
31 enum ntb_link_event {
32 NTB_LINK_DOWN = 0,
33 NTB_LINK_UP,
34 };
35
36 struct ntb_queue_handlers {
37 void (*rx_handler)(struct ntb_transport_qp *qp, void *qp_data,
38 void *data, int len);
39 void (*tx_handler)(struct ntb_transport_qp *qp, void *qp_data,
40 void *data, int len);
41 void (*event_handler)(void *data, enum ntb_link_event status);
42 };
43
44 int ntb_transport_queue_count(device_t dev);
45 struct ntb_transport_qp *
46 ntb_transport_create_queue(device_t dev, int q,
47 const struct ntb_queue_handlers *handlers, void *data);
48 void ntb_transport_free_queue(struct ntb_transport_qp *qp);
49 unsigned char ntb_transport_qp_num(struct ntb_transport_qp *qp);
50 unsigned int ntb_transport_max_size(struct ntb_transport_qp *qp);
51 int ntb_transport_rx_enqueue(struct ntb_transport_qp *qp, void *cb, void *data,
52 unsigned int len);
53 int ntb_transport_tx_enqueue(struct ntb_transport_qp *qp, void *cb, void *data,
54 unsigned int len);
55 void *ntb_transport_rx_remove(struct ntb_transport_qp *qp, unsigned int *len);
56 void ntb_transport_link_up(struct ntb_transport_qp *qp);
57 void ntb_transport_link_down(struct ntb_transport_qp *qp);
58 bool ntb_transport_link_query(struct ntb_transport_qp *qp);
59 uint64_t ntb_transport_link_speed(struct ntb_transport_qp *qp);
60 unsigned int ntb_transport_tx_free_entry(struct ntb_transport_qp *qp);
